Q. Circle ' $C ^{\prime}$ has a diameter $PQ$ and $PS$ perpendicular to each other $P X$ is any chord intersecting $RS$ at $Y$, then $PY$. $P X$ is equal to which one of the following?

Solution:

image
Join XQ.
Since angle PXQ is inscribed on diameter
So, $\angle PXQ =90^{\circ}$
By Angle Angle similarity
$\triangle PYC$ and $\triangle PQX$ are similar
So $\frac{P Y}{P C}=\frac{P Q}{P X}$
$P Y \cdot P X=P Q \cdot P C$
